Bushrod 01-18-2007 06:37 PM

I'll gladly share if anyone's interested. I was also planning on adding a browser that shows the "pixels" nicely. Don't know about sharing that one...

I've tracked down the initflashfile syntax to make directories and move file to them. It looks like it just copies the files from \Windows to \Program Files and takes up internal storage after all. I think your changing the Reg entries and pointing everything to \Windows is the way to go to save space!
